GitHubでIssueが作成されたら、BASEで商品情報を登録する
Yoomのテンプレートを使えば、ノーコードで簡単に
GitHub
と
BASE
を自動連携できます。
■概要
GitHubで新しいIssueが作成されるたびに、手動でBASEに商品情報を登録する作業は手間がかかるのではないでしょうか?特に、迅速な商品展開が求められる場面では、この作業がボトルネックになることもあります。このワークフローを使えば、GitHubのIssue作成をトリガーにBASEの商品情報登録を自動化でき、これらの課題を解消できます。
■このテンプレートをおすすめする方
- GitHubとBASEを連携させ、商品登録作業の効率化を目指すEC担当者の方
- GitHubのIssue管理とBASEの商品情報を手動で同期している開発チームの方
- SaaS間の手作業によるデータ入力ミスを減らしたいと考えている業務改善担当者の方
■このテンプレートを使うメリット
- GitHubのIssue作成後、BASEへの商品情報登録が自動化されるため、手作業の時間を短縮し、より迅速な商品展開が可能になります。
- 手作業による商品情報の入力ミスや登録漏れを防ぎ、データの正確性を高めることで、ヒューマンエラーのリスクを軽減します。
■フローボットの流れ
- はじめに、GitHubとBASEをYoomと連携します。
- 次に、トリガーでGitHubを選択し、「Issueが新しく作成されたら」というアクションを設定します。
- 次に、オペレーションでテキスト抽出機能を選択し、「テキストからデータを抽出する」アクションでIssueの内容から商品情報に必要なデータを抽出します。
- 最後に、オペレーションでBASEを選択し、「商品情報の登録」アクションを設定し、抽出したデータを用いてBASEに商品を登録します。
※「トリガー」:フロー起動のきっかけとなるアクション、「オペレーション」:トリガー起動後、フロー内で処理を行うアクション
■このワークフローのカスタムポイント
- GitHubのトリガー設定では、Issueが作成されたことを検知するリポジトリのオーナー名やリポジトリ名を任意で指定できます。
- テキスト抽出機能では、Issueのタイトルや本文から商品名、価格、説明などを抽出するよう、変換タイプや抽出対象、抽出項目を柔軟に設定できます。
- BASEの商品登録アクションでは、抽出したテキストデータ(商品名、価格、在庫数など)をどのフィールドに登録するかを、アウトプットを使用して自由にマッピングできます。
■注意事項
- BASE、GithubのそれぞれとYoomを連携してください。
- トリガーは5分、10分、15分、30分、60分の間隔で起動間隔を選択できます。
- プランによって最短の起動間隔が異なりますので、ご注意ください。
類似したテンプレートをご紹介!
すべてのテンプレートを見る
使用しているアプリについて
GitHub
を使ったテンプレート
GitHubで特定のIssueが作成されたら、SerpApiでGoogle検索の検索結果を取得する
GitHubのIssue発生時にAIがキーワードを抽出しSerpApiでGoogle検索を自動実行するフローです。手作業の検索時間を削減し、情報収集漏れや対応遅れを防ぎ、開発に集中できます。
GitHubでIssueが作成されたらBacklogに課題を追加する
GitHubで新規Issueが生まれた瞬間にBacklogへ課題を自動追加するフローです。複数リポジトリ運用でも二重入力や登録漏れを抑え、開発チームのタスク管理を整えます。
Asanaで特定のプロジェクトにタスクが作成されたら、GitHubにプルリクエストを作成する
Asanaの特定プロジェクトでタスクが生まれるとGitHubにプルリクエストを自動生成するフローです。手作業による転記時間と入力ミスを減らし、開発チーム全体のプルリク漏れや共有遅れを確実に防ぎます。
BASE
を使ったテンプレート
Airtableの商品情報をBASEに追加する
Airtableの商品情報をBASEに追加するフローです。BASEへの商品情報がスピーディーに追加されることで、常に最新の情報がオンラインショップに表示されるため、新商品の販売をスムーズに行うことができます。
BASEで注文が発生したら、GitHubでIssueを作成する
BASEの新規注文をトリガーにGitHubへIssueを自動登録するフローです。手入力の手間や転記ミスを抑え、注文状況と開発タスクの連携を滞りなく進められ、チーム内の情報共有も円滑になります。
BASEで注文が発生したら、Glideのテーブルに行を追加する
BASEの新規注文をトリガーにYoomで注文情報をGlideテーブルへ自動登録するフローです。転記作業の手間や入力ミスを減らし、空いた時間を他業務に充てられ、顧客管理も正確になります。
使用しているアプリについて
GitHub
YoomではGitHubのAPIをノーコードで活用することができます。GitHubのAPIを使って、自動的に新規イシューを作成したり、リポジトリにユーザーを追加することが可能です。また、YoomのデータベースにGitHubのイシュー情報を同期することも可能です。
詳しくみるテンプレート
GitHubで特定のIssueが作成されたら、SerpApiでGoogle検索の検索結果を取得する
GitHubのIssue発生時にAIがキーワードを抽出しSerpApiでGoogle検索を自動実行するフローです。手作業の検索時間を削減し、情報収集漏れや対応遅れを防ぎ、開発に集中できます。
GitHubで特定のIssueが作成されたら、SerpApiでGoogle検索の検索結果を取得する
GitHubでIssueが作成されたらBacklogに課題を追加する
GitHubで新規Issueが生まれた瞬間にBacklogへ課題を自動追加するフローです。複数リポジトリ運用でも二重入力や登録漏れを抑え、開発チームのタスク管理を整えます。
GitHubでIssueが作成されたらBacklogに課題を追加する
Asanaで特定のプロジェクトにタスクが作成されたら、GitHubにプルリクエストを作成する
Asanaの特定プロジェクトでタスクが生まれるとGitHubにプルリクエストを自動生成するフローです。手作業による転記時間と入力ミスを減らし、開発チーム全体のプルリク漏れや共有遅れを確実に防ぎます。
Asanaで特定のプロジェクトにタスクが作成されたら、GitHubにプルリクエストを作成する
BASE
YoomではBASEのAPIとノーコードで連携し、BASEの操作を自動化することができます。
BASEで注文が発生したら自動的にSlackやChatworkなどのチャットツールへ通知したり、他サービスの商品情報をもとにBASEへ自動的に商品を登録することが可能です。
詳しくみるテンプレート
Airtableの商品情報をBASEに追加する
Airtableの商品情報をBASEに追加するフローです。BASEへの商品情報がスピーディーに追加されることで、常に最新の情報がオンラインショップに表示されるため、新商品の販売をスムーズに行うことができます。
Airtableの商品情報をBASEに追加する
BASEで注文が発生したら、GitHubでIssueを作成する
BASEの新規注文をトリガーにGitHubへIssueを自動登録するフローです。手入力の手間や転記ミスを抑え、注文状況と開発タスクの連携を滞りなく進められ、チーム内の情報共有も円滑になります。
BASEで注文が発生したら、GitHubでIssueを作成する
BASEで注文が発生したら、Glideのテーブルに行を追加する
BASEの新規注文をトリガーにYoomで注文情報をGlideテーブルへ自動登録するフローです。転記作業の手間や入力ミスを減らし、空いた時間を他業務に充てられ、顧客管理も正確になります。
BASEで注文が発生したら、Glideのテーブルに行を追加する
ノーコードで実行可能なAPIアクション
実行可能なAPIアクション
フローボットトリガー
フローボットオペレーション
フローボットトリガー
フローボットオペレーション
フローボットトリガー
フローボットオペレーション